Biaryls and 1,3-dienes can be synthesized by the Pd-promoted oxidative homocoupling of different substrates. The homocoupling of the arylstannane 172 and the alkenylstannane 175 gives the biaryl 173 and 1,3-diene 176 using a catalytic amount of Pd(OAc)2 and 02 in the presence of the iminophosphine ligand 174, or in the absence of ligand [107a]. [Pg.440]

Hiyama has used the ingenious sttategy of inttamolecular activation to facilitate the cross-coupling of readily accessible and stable silanes with aryl iodides (Equation 109) <2005JA6952>. The thienylsilane 223 could be reacted with ethyl 4-iodobenzoate in the presence of PdCl2 and the iminophosphine ligand 224 to give the product in 93% yield. [Pg.818]

A convenient catalyst system, consisting of [Pd(OAc)2] and PPhs in dimethyl-sulfoxide (DMSO) as solvent and K3PO4 as base was recently reported [14], and found to be effective for the coupling of aryl halides with terminal alkynes. Among various ligands tested, an iminophosphine ligand gave (in some cases) better conversions than when PPhs was employed. [Pg.186]
